It is the right side that smokes. Your pulling trans oil in through the crank seal.

Also you could still be burning the old oil and carbon out of the smoking pipe.

gotta split them. the crank seal has a groove that fits in the case and clamps it down. you will get the old one out, but never get the new one in. 60 bucks for seals and gaskets and about 6-10 hours work and you will be good to go. dont forget to get yamabond sealer for the case halves.
